Property Description

Scenic Location
An Cruiscin Lan is nestled on the Wild Atlantic Way in Spiddal, offering breathtaking views of Galway Bay, The Burren, and the Aran Islands. Just a short distance from the Old Pier, guests can enjoy leisurely walks along the beach while taking in the stunning panoramas.

Authentic Irish Experience
Immerse yourself in the local culture with traditional Irish pubs and art shops right at your doorstep. Experience the vibrant music scene and explore the charming streets of Spiddal, all within walking distance from the hotel.

Convenient Amenities
Indulge in delicious meals at the on-site restaurant, catering to all dietary needs. With easy access to Rossaveel Ferry Port for island excursions and proximity to popular attractions like Kylemore Abbey, An Cruiscin Lan ensures a memorable stay for every guest.
